Output 2d82fa6a5a23e4d9314dc33de0134a03ea200dbdab701ad39366cb4caf9aa745:37

value
978214
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 128d2cca56632a7b47305cf34d23b638d3908203 OP_EQUALVERIFY OP_CHECKSIG
address
12h6HTkpDhzazgUFe8qsjAW6KF3Rxf6CDJ
transaction
2d82fa6a5a23e4d9314dc33de0134a03ea200dbdab701ad39366cb4caf9aa745
confirmations
170265
spent
true